DULUTH, Minn. – The Yellowjacket baseball team jumped out of Upper Midwest Athletic Conference (UMAC) action as they hit the road to face St. Scholastica Wednesday. The 'Jacket bats continued to stay hot, as they clubbed 13 hits on their way to an 11-3 victory over the Saints.

Game Notes
- After the Saints struck first in the bottom of the second inning, Superior responded with a three-spot in the top of the third. After Dante Westmiller (Maricopa, Ariz./Maricopa) drew a two-out walk, Paddy Kelly (Andover, Minn./Andover) singled to center before Noah Dagostino (Andover, Minn./Andover) hit a two-RBI double to right center.
- Dagostino would advance to third courtesy of a wild pitch, and Trey Sybrant's (Saint Michael, Minn./Saint Michael-Albertville) single to left center would plate the third run for Superior.
- The following inning, Mason McKellar (Nashotah, Wis./Arrowhead) drew a walk that was followed by a Westmiller double that one-hopped the wall in left field, giving the 'Jackets a 4-1 advantage.
- Superior collected six runs off five hits and a pair of Saints errors in the sixth. With the bases loaded, Isaac Johnson (Maple Grove, Minn./Osseo) delivered a pinch-hit two RBI single up the middle.
- Later with the bases loaded, Owen Farrington (White Bear Lake, Minn./White Bear Lake Area) found the right center gap for a bases-clearing double, forcing the Saints to turn to their bullpen.
- McKellar's RBI single to right center plated Farrington, giving the 'Jackets a 10-2 lead.
- In the top of the ninth inning, the 'Jackets scored the 11th and final run after Westmiller got plunked with the bases loaded.
- CSS scored one in the bottom of the ninth, but Ryker Ebert (Cameron, Wis./Cameron) drew the final two outs for the 11-3 win.
- Logan Zinsmaster (Eau Claire, Wis./Eau Claire Memorial) got the win in relief, pitching two innings and allowing just one hit while striking out two. Evan Cichanofsky (Green Bay, Wis./Bay Port) followed him, throwing three innings and also surrendering just one hit.
- The Yellowjacket duo of Niles Monroe (Belleville, Wis./Belleville) and Ebert combined for the final three innings.
- Four UWS hitters finished with two hits, including Dagostino, Johnson, Carter Thielke (Fergus Falls, Minn./Fergus Falls) and McKellar. Farrington's three RBIs was good for the game high.
- Wednesday's win marked the third victory over St. Scholastica in program history.
